Statute of Limitations

Mesothelioma and other asbestos-related diseases can take years to develop, which could make it difficult to determine the statute of limitations for filing an action. A knowledgeable lawyer can assist those suffering from asbestos in determining their deadlines and submitting within them. The lawyer will go over the claim, inform defendants, construct the case using evidence, and either negotiate a settlement or argue for a jury award at trial.

The statute of limitations for states that are specific to personal injury and wrongful deaths cases differ. There are many factors that affect how the statute of limitations is used, including when asbestos exposure occurred, the location where the victim lives, the states they worked in and the location of asbestos-related businesses.

The discovery rule is beneficial to the majority of asbestos sufferers. It allows the time limit to start when the disease was discovered or when it would be reasonable for it to be discovered. This is in contrast to the state's statute of limitations, that usually begin at the date of exposure.

In certain situations the statute of limitations can be tolled or paused. For example, if the victim is a minor or does not have the legal capacity to make a claim. In some cases, such as fraud concealment the statute of limitations may be extended.

If the statute of limitation expires before the mesothelioma suit is filed, the victims could lose the chance to receive compensation. They might have other options for financial compensation, such as trust funds and insurance.

Anyone who has been deemed eligible for an asbestos trust could be eligible for compensation from the fund in addition to any judgment granted by a court. Each trust sets its own timeframe for filing a claim. A knowledgeable mesothelioma lawyer will help asbestos patients determine the best method to pursue compensation from a variety of sources. Asbestos Trust Funds

Asbestos victims suffering from mesothelioma or other asbestos diseases may seek compensation through trust funds. These funds are set up by companies who manufactured or supplied asbestos-containing products and ended up in bankruptcy. In order to avoid being sued by creditors, these companies were ordered by bankruptcy courts to save funds in trusts to ensure that victims could receive financial compensation.

To be eligible for financial compensation, victims must meet the eligibility requirements of each asbestos trust. A qualified mesothelioma lawyer can help a patient understand how these criteria work and gather the required documents needed to file an claim. This includes evidence of employment, military service documentation and complete medical records that demonstrate the victim was diagnosed with an asbestos-related illness.

Mesothelioma attorneys also help patients to file for expedited reviews with each asbestos trust fund. This could speed up the processing of claims and increase the amount that is awarded to the victim. However, there is a limit to the amount of compensation a person can receive through an expedited review.

The asbestos trust fund can provide compensation up to six figures for victims of asbestos-related ailments. The compensation is designed to cover a range of expenses, including funeral costs, mesothelioma treatments loss of income, and future losses.

Settlements

Asbestos victims can file legal claims to recover compensation. Compensation could include an amount of cash or a jury verdict. The amount of compensation a claim can receive is contingent on the type and severity of the asbestos legal-related illness, the degree to which the victim's quality life has been impacted and the amount of lost wages and medical expenses. A mesothelioma attorney will evaluate your specific situation and provide the options available to pursue compensation.

Most mesothelioma cases are settled without court. Defendant companies do not want to go through the cost of trial, so they settle relatively early in the legal process.

Lawyers who specialize in mesothelioma cases are able to determine potential sources of compensation swiftly. They will often dig into decades-old purchase order histories and find witnesses and examine other records to determine asbestos exposure in a specific location.

The companies that mined and produced asbestos, and those who produced and used asbestos-containing products, should pay awards to victims of mesothelioma. The victims are typically exposed workers who were deprived of their rights by defendants who placed them in the vicinity of this carcinogen.

In many states, those diagnosed with mesothelioma is entitled to sue the companies that caused the injury. These lawsuits are also known as mesothelioma or personal injury lawsuits.

Asbestos cases are complex and require a thorough legal investigation. A mesothelioma lawyer will have the resources required to collect evidence, file the complaint and even bring the case to the court if required.

People who have been diagnosed with an asbestos-related disease or loved ones may also file workers compensation claims. These could cover medical expenses and loss of income. These claims are typically filed with the state workers' compensation office. People should also think about whether they might qualify for government-run insurance programs such as Medicare and Medicaid, which provide health insurance for seniors and people with low incomes.

Veterans who were exposed asbestos lawyer while serving in military are eligible for VA benefits. VA benefits can cover the cost of treatment at some of the most prominent mesothelioma treatment centers. They also offer a monthly disability payment which is based on the severity of a service-related injury or illness such as mesothelioma. These benefits are not in conflict with the filing of an injury lawsuit or VA disability compensation claim. Veterans must file both claims in order to receive the maximum amount of compensation.
